技术文摘
css中@的含义
CSS中@的含义
在CSS(层叠样式表)的世界里,“@”符号有着特殊且重要的含义,它如同开启CSS强大功能的一把钥匙,为网页样式设计带来了更多的灵活性与便利性。
“@”在CSS中被称为“at规则”。它用于引入一些特殊的指令,这些指令能够控制样式表的多个方面,从简单的样式导入到复杂的媒体查询等功能。
常见的“@import”规则。它允许在一个CSS文件中导入其他的CSS文件。比如,当项目有多个样式文件时,通过“@import url('styles.css');”这样的语句,就可以将“styles.css”文件中的样式整合到当前文件中,方便对样式进行模块化管理。
“@media”规则也是经常用到的。它用于创建媒体查询,根据不同的设备特性和环境来应用不同的样式。例如,“@media screen and (max-width: 600px) { body { font-size: 14px; } }”这段代码表示在屏幕宽度小于等于600像素的设备上,页面主体的字体大小会被设置为14像素。这使得网页能够自适应不同的屏幕尺寸,为用户提供良好的浏览体验。
“@keyframes”规则则是CSS动画的关键部分。通过定义关键帧,可以创建出复杂的动画效果。例如,“@keyframes example { from { background-color: red; } to { background-color: yellow; } }”定义了一个从红色背景过渡到黄色背景的动画关键帧。结合“animation”属性使用,就能让元素动起来。
“@font-face”规则为网页字体应用带来了更多选择。它允许开发者在网页中使用自定义字体,而不仅仅局限于系统默认字体。“@font-face { font-family: 'MyFont'; src: url('myfont.ttf'); }”通过这样的定义,就可以在样式中使用“font-family: 'MyFont';”来设置元素的字体。
“@”在CSS中扮演着不可或缺的角色。掌握各种“@”规则,能够极大地提升CSS样式设计的能力,为创建出美观、灵活且交互性强的网页奠定坚实基础。无论是前端开发者新手还是经验丰富的专业人士,都需要深入理解和熟练运用这些“@”规则。
- 李善友:酷六创始人谈创业最大的悲哀
- Eclipse编辑器基本设置详细解析
- Eclipse初始安装配置与常见问题汇总
- Eclipse中Android ADT的安装及问题
- 腾讯CTO张志东饭局独家分享
- Java中Set、List、Map区别浅述
- 程序员转型项目经理(26):项目管理别想浑水摸鱼
- CIO在IT乱世顽强生存的四大战略
- 测试人员并非拦住bug的守门员
- GitHub从协作编程迈向主流 甚至涉及婚礼请柬领域
- 乔纳森-弗莱切:被遗忘的搜索引擎之父
- C#之父安德斯·海尔斯伯格的故事
- 30多个学习Web设计与开发的优质新鲜资源
- HTML5给企业带来的影响有哪些
- HTML5令用户失望?企业采用应谨慎